Code B0770 2018 GMC Sierra Description

The B0770 diagnostic trouble code (DTC) for a 2018 GMC Sierra relates to the All Wheel Drive (AWD) Indicator Circuit. This code indicates that there is a malfunction in the circuit responsible for illuminating the AWD indicator light on the vehicle's dashboard. The AWD indicator light is crucial as it informs the driver when the vehicle's AWD system is engaged or experiencing any issues.

Common Causes of B0770 2018 GMC Sierra

  1. Faulty AWD indicator light.
  2. Wiring issues in the AWD indicator circuit.
  3. Malfunctioning AWD control module.
  4. Sensor problems related to the AWD system.
  5. Electrical issues in the AWD system.

Symptoms of B0770 2018 GMC Sierra

  1. AWD indicator light not illuminating or staying on constantly.
  2. AWD system not engaging when needed.
  3. Unusual noises or vibrations when driving, especially in slippery conditions.
  4. Decreased traction and stability while driving.

How to Fix B0770 2018 GMC Sierra

  1. Diagnose the specific cause of the B0770 code using a diagnostic scanner.
  2. Inspect the AWD indicator circuit for any wiring issues or loose connections.
  3. Test the AWD indicator light and replace if necessary.
  4. Check the AWD control module for faults and replace if needed.
  5. Verify the functionality of sensors related to the AWD system and address any issues found.

Cost to Fix B0770 2018 GMC Sierra

The typical repair costs for addressing the B0770 code on a 2018 GMC Sierra can vary depending on the exact cause of the issue. Parts such as a new AWD indicator light or control module, as well as labor costs for diagnosis and repair, could range from $200 to $500 or more. It's important to note that specific diagnosis time and labor rates at auto repair shops can vary based on factors such as location, vehicle make and model, and engine type. It's advisable to check local rates for a more precise estimate.

Frequently Asked Questions about B0770 2018 GMC Sierra Code

1. What are the common symptoms of OBDII code B0770 in a 2018 GMC Sierra related to the All Wheel Drive Indicator Circuit?

The common symptoms include the all-wheel drive indicator light not functioning properly or staying on constantly.

2. What can cause the OBDII code B0770 to trigger in a 2018 GMC Sierra?

The code B0770 is typically triggered by a malfunction in the all-wheel drive indicator circuit, which may be caused by a faulty indicator switch, wiring issues, or a problem with the indicator control module.

3. How can I diagnose the cause of OBDII code B0770 in my 2018 GMC Sierra?

To diagnose the issue, you can start by checking the indicator switch for proper operation, inspecting the wiring for any damage or loose connections, and testing the indicator control module for faults using a diagnostic scanner.
